.NET-Workloads in AWS modernisieren

Die Vorteile von Containern, Linux, Serverless und Microservices nutzen

750 Stunden pro Monat

für 12 Monate mit dem kostenlosen AWS-Kontingent 

AWS unterstützt seit 2008 .NET-Workloads. Heute werden sowohl .NET Framework-Anwendungen unter Windows als auch plattformübergreifende .NET-Anwendungen unter Linux in AWS ausgeführt. Durch die Modernisierung Ihrer .NET-Workloads in AWS können Sie die Kosten senken, die Vorteile von Containern und Serverless-Systemen nutzen und auf Microservices und cloudnative Architekturen umsteigen. Unsere unterstützenden Modernisierungstools übernehmen die schwere Arbeit und reduzieren den manuellen Aufwand.

Anwendungsfälle

.NET-Framework in Windows-Containern

Migrieren Sie Ihre .NET-Framework-Anwendungen ganz einfach zu Windows-Containern und hosten Sie sie in AWS-Container-Services. Das App2Container-Tool containerisiert Ihre Anwendung und wird in Amazon ECS oder Amazon EKS bereitgestellt.

Erste Schritte »

Portierung von .NET-Framework auf .NET 8 unter Linux

Portieren Sie Ihre .NET Framework-Anwendungen auf plattformübergreifendes .NET und sparen Sie Lizenzkosten, indem Sie sie auf Linux ausführen. Verwenden Sie das AWS Toolkit für .NET Refactoring oder den Microservice Extractor für .NET, um Ihre Portierungsprojekte zu beschleunigen.

Erste Schritte »

Monolithen in Microservices zerlegen

Führen Sie einen Faktorwechsel auf eine auf Microservices basierende Architektur durch, die aus kleinen unabhängigen Services besteht. Extrahieren Sie mit AWS Microservice Extractor für .NET schrittweise Microservices aus Ihrem Monolithen, mit KI-gestützten Empfehlungen.

Erste Schritte »

Der Weg vom Monolithen zum Microservice für .NET-Anwendungen

SQL Server zu Amazon Aurora moderniseren

Wechseln Sie von SQL Server zu Open Source Amazon Aurora und sparen Sie Lizenzkosten. Verwenden Sie das Babelfish-für-Aurora-PostgreSQL-Tool, um mit geringen oder gar keinen Codeänderungen an Ihrer SQL-Server-Anwendung zu Aurora zu migrieren.

Erste Schritte »

.NET-Modernisierungstools

AWS App2Container

AWS App2Container ist ein Befehlszeilentool, das Ihre Anwendungen containerisiert. Es erzeugt automatisch ein Container-Image, das mit den richtigen Abhängigkeiten, Netzwerkkonfigurationen und Bereitstellungsanweisungen für Amazon ECS oder Amazon EKS konfiguriert ist.

AWS Toolkit für .NET Refactoring

Das AWS Toolkit für .NET Refactoring ist eine Visual Studio-Erweiterung, die Ihnen hilft, .NET Framework-Anwendungen auf Cloud-basierte Alternativen auf AWS umzustellen. Es bietet einen Bericht zur Kompatibilitätsbewertung und hilft bei der Portierung Ihres Codes.

AWS Microservice Extractor für .NET

Ein unterstützendes Tool, das als Berater dient, um monolithischen Code zu bewerten und zu visualisieren sowie Microservice-Kandidaten mithilfe von KI und Heuristik zu empfehlen. Microservice Extractor dient auch als Roboter-Entwickler, um die Extraktion von Microservices zu vereinfachen.

.NET-Portierung mithilfe der Transformationsfunktionen von Amazon Q Developer.

Amazon Q Developer bietet jetzt (in der Vorversion) neue Funktionen für die Portierung von .NET.  Mithilfe der Funktionen einer Weboberfläche, die auf umfangreiche Portierungen zugeschnitten ist, können Sie Windows-basierte .NET-Framework-Anwendungen in großem Umfang vom Quellcode auf das Linux-fähige .NET portieren. Sie können auch auf die Funktionen in Ihren Visual-Studio-IDE-Umgebungen zugreifen, um ausgewählte Anwendungen optimal zu transformieren. Besuchen Sie für erste Schritte die Seite.

Tools für die Modernisierung von Microsoft-Workloads

AWS Modernization Calculator für Microsoft-Workloads

Mit diesem Rechner können Sie die Kosten für die Modernisierung Ihrer Microsoft-Workloads auf eine neue Architektur mithilfe von Open-Source-Software und cloudnativen Services in AWS abschätzen.

Babelfish für Aurora PostgreSQL

Babelfish für Aurora PostgreSQL ermöglicht es der Amazon Aurora PostgreSQL-kompatiblen Edition, Befehle von Anwendungen zu verstehen, die für Microsoft SQL Server geschrieben wurden. Sie erhalten eine beschleunigte, kostengünstige Migration.

AWS Schema Conversion Tool

Das AWS Schema Conversion Tool (SCT) vereinfacht Datenbankmigrationen, indem es Schemaanalysen, Empfehlungen und Konvertierungen im großen Maßstab automatisiert. Es konvertiert Ansichten, SPs und Funktionen und konvertiert eingebettetes SQL in Code.

AWS Database Migration Service

AWS Database Migration Service ist ein verwalteter Migrations- und Replikationsservice, mit dem Sie Ihre Datenbank- und Analyse-Workloads schnell, sicher und mit minimalen Ausfallzeiten und ohne Datenverlust zu AWS verlagern können.

Strategieempfehlungen von AWS Migration Hub

MHSR unterstützt Sie bei der Planung von Migrations- und Modernisierungsinitiativen, indem es Strategieempfehlungen für tragfähige Transformationspfade für Ihre Anwendungen anbietet.

War diese Seite hilfreich?